Shocking week at work, irritating neighbours and now on the eve of the Sandra Harrison Moore blat the car starts playing up Grrrrrrr Parked 3 weeks ago before hols and running fine now misfiring all over the shop, checked and gapped plugs, stuck a new set of HT leads in but to no avail. Car ticks over no problem but as soon as I floor the accelerator pedal the engine coughs and nearly dies before picking up. Drove to the end of the road and back and car very sluggish and missing. Can only think it's carbs ? fuel starvation of some sort ? Any thoughts most welcome ! If it is fuel anyone know a good mobile mechanic around Guildford who can sort out the webers ? Evening gents... quick question please My 1700 SS Xflow (1990 reg) started misfiring a few days ago - new plugs/leads and dizzie cap/rotor (as old knackered) and the misfire was all sorted but oil pressure looks odd I have the old VDO gauges fitted ...previously it would sit around 1.5 to 2 bar on idle and then around 4 to 4.5 under load. Started the car up after curing misfire and it was sat on 4-5 nudging 5 at idle and 5 under load. No smoke/noises and so I took it out for a brief run during which it dropped to 2.5 bar idle and 4.5 to 5 under load. What do you reckon Normal ? Abnormal ? Anything to worry about ? Everything else with the car seems fine. Any observations welcome
